Analysis
In 2024, nutrient phosphate p2o5 (total) β agricultural use in Central Asia stood at 103,217 t.
That represents a change of down 34.8% on the previous year and down 61.1% over ten years.
Over the whole period, nutrient phosphate p2o5 (total) β agricultural use in Central Asia peaked at 697,700 t in 1992 and was at its lowest, 80,000 t, in 1991.
That places Central Asia 29th out of 33 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the bottom qu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 254,064 t | 80,000 t | 697,700 t | 10 |
| 2000s | 161,605 t | 122,500 t | 220,802 t | 10 |
| 2010s | 246,480 t | 209,668 t | 302,221 t | 10 |
| 2020s | 179,489 t | 103,217 t | 286,288 t | 5 |

About this data
The Fertilizers by Nutrient dataset contains information on the totals in nutrients for Production, Trade and Agriculture Use of inorganic (chemical or mineral) fertilizers. The data are provided for the three primary plant nutrients: nitrogen (N), phosphorus (expressed as P2O5) and potassium (expressed as K2O). Both straight and compound fertilizers are included.
